First up, I have to quickly present mSeven Software’s application mSecure. It is a password manager that can be used to securely store login credentials, credit card data, notes, and more. mSecure can be used on Windows or OS X-powered desktops; it can also be used on mobile devices powered by iOS, Android, or Windows.
With that out of the way, I will now focus on mBackup. This is a tool that allows you to make an independent backup of your mSecure data. mBackup can import, export, back up, and restore data to and from mSecure for iOS and Android.

mBackup is available for Microsoft’s Windows operating system and for Apple’s Mac OS X. On the Windows front, it must be mentioned that support is provided for all editions from Windows XP up to Windows 8. On the Mac front, it must be mentioned that support is provided for any edition from OS X 10.5 Leopard onward. Installing mBackup on a PC or on a Mac is an equally simple process.

All the data imported into mBackup is presented as a list on the main panel of the application’s interface. Importing data is done from the File Menu in the upper left hand corner. From the Import submenu you can choose to import the following: CSV, mSecure Backup, SplashID VID, DatavizPasswords Plus CSV, Handy Safe 1.2 XML.

Security oriented users will be glad to know that the data imported into mBackup is stored securely. You see, the password you select when you're done installing mBackup and you launch it for the first time, is used for several purposes. The password is used to encrypt data imported into mBackup, it is used to grant access to mBackup, and it is required for restoring the data to mSecure on your device.

mBackup is free software. mSecure is not; it is free to use for a trial period of 30 days.

mBackup is free, it provides multiple import options, it is password protected, and it works as advertised.
